Few regions in France have as much wealth as THE DORDOGNE.<\/strong> In addition to the emblematic places that are SARLAT<\/strong>, medieval city, and the cave of LASCAUX<\/strong>, underground treasure, the valleys of DORDOGNE<\/strong> and VEZERE<\/strong> decline with surprising frequency classified villages and prehistoric sites. You can discover them along the road or by canoeing on the river. Gastronomic territory, if any, the Dordogne is synonymous with good food with BERGERAC<\/strong> wines and duck-based specialties. And to avoid the excesses of gluttony, a good bike ride in the green landscapes of the P\u00c9RIGORD-LIMOUSIN<\/strong> is essential.
